North Hills sits in the inland San Fernando Valley, where summer temperatures regularly push into triple digits and expansive clay soils create movement in slabs and foundations over time. Both conditions affect window and door installations directly. High heat loads make glazing selection a structural energy decision, not just an aesthetic one, and low-e or dual-pane glass choices need to match the actual orientation and exposure of each opening. Clay soil movement can rack door frames and window rough openings out of square on older homes, which means a replacement project sometimes requires correcting the rough opening before the new unit goes in. Top Tech Builders accounts for these site-specific conditions at the design stage so the finished installation performs correctly. - Does clay soil movement in North Hills actually affect window and door installations?
- It can. Expansive clay soils shift with moisture changes and that movement transfers into slab and foundation systems over years. When a door frame or window rough opening has racked out of square, a new unit installed into it will bind, leak air, or fail to operate correctly. We check rough opening geometry before any new unit is ordered and include frame corrections in the project scope when they are needed.
